Now, what you have been waiting for. The Lunch Prep recipe!

MACROS:
Calories: 309
Protein 32g Net Carbs 13g Fat13g
You will be able to find the video on my Tik Tok by tomorrow but the recipe is below:
Ingredients:
- 3 medium chicken breast, diced
- 1 bunch of asparagus
- 1 medium zucchini chopped
- 12oz of chicken broth low sodium
- 8 TBSP of uncooked basmati rice
- 3 TBSP of Trader Joe’s Chili Onion Crunch
- Seasonings: Slap ya mamma spice, smoked paprika, garlic salt, green goddess (measure with your heart)
Directions:
- Pre-heat oven to 375*
- Prep your chicken (wash, pat dry, trim fat, season with spices above except the green goddess)
- Dice chicken into small cubes and set aside
- Dice your zucchini and asparagus up, season with green goddess and set aside
- Assemble the glass pyrex bowls: in each bowl place 2Tbsp of rice and 2oz of broth (4 bowls total)
- Evenly split the chopped veggies amongst the 4 bowls
- Add .5-1 TBSP of Chili Crunch to each bowl
- Split the chicken evenly amongst bowls
- Top each both with another ounce of chicken broth
- Place in oven for 40 mins
- Remove from oven, bake for 10 more mins or until the chicken reads 165*
- Let cool completely before placing in fridge
Enjoy! These have been so easy to make and you can play with so many recipes.
